This market asks which team — Nicaragua or Israel — will be leading after the first five innings, with a third outcome for a tie. It matters for traders who want to isolate early-game performance and the impact of starting pitchers.
This is an international baseball matchup where early innings often reflect starting-pitcher matchups, lineup choices, and initial game strategy more than late-inning bullpen play. Historical context (team programs, recent tournaments, and roster availability) can shape expectations but individual starter announcements and in-game developments usually matter most for the first five innings.
Market odds reflect the collective expectation about which of the three outcomes will hold after five innings and will move as new information (starter announcements, lineups, weather, delays) arrives; they are informational signals, not guarantees.
The three outcomes are: Nicaragua leading after five innings, Israel leading after five innings, or the score being tied after five innings. The market resolves based on the official game score after the completion of five innings.

Crucial: the first five innings typically encompass a starter's workload, so the identity, health, and recent performance of the scheduled starters are primary drivers of early-game outcomes. Late scratches or bullpen starts materially change the expected result.
